Explore the Heart of Chavín: Plaza de Armas

The Plaza de Armas Chavín is a picturesque park located in the heart of Chavín de Huantar, a small town steeped in history and rich cultural heritage. This charming square is surrounded by impressive colonial architecture that showcases the town's past, making it an ideal place for visitors to appreciate the unique ambiance of the region. Here, you can relax on the benches, watch locals go about their daily routines, and enjoy the vibrant atmosphere that fills the air. As the main square, the Plaza de Armas is not just a place to unwind; it's a hub for local events and celebrations. Throughout the year, the square hosts various cultural festivals that highlight traditional music, dance, and cuisine, offering tourists an authentic taste of Chavín's lively community spirit. The park is often adorned with colorful flowers and well-maintained green spaces, providing a refreshing escape from the hustle and bustle of daily life. While visiting the Plaza de Armas, don't forget to explore the nearby attractions, such as local artisan shops and eateries, where you can savor the delectable flavors of Peruvian cuisine. The area is also a gateway to the ancient archaeological sites for which Chavín de Huantar is famous, making it a perfect starting point for your adventures in this remarkable region.
